#BDC27C Color Information

#BDC27C is a light color. The closest websafe version is #BDC27C. A complement of this color would be #807BC1, perceived brightness is 0.72, and the grayscale version is #9F9F9F.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 64°,a saturation of 36%, and a lightness of 62%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 64°, a saturation of 100%, and a value of 100%.

In a RGB color space, #BDC27C is composed of 74% red, 76%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3% cyan, 0% magenta, 36% yellow and 24%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 51.22, x: 0.3905, and y: 0.4362.
